- Get help with utility bills and groceries. Need help covering the costs of energy, phone service and groceries? These programs may be able to help: The Low Income Home Energy Assistance Program helps low-income households cover heating and cooling costs.
- Find money for child care. Child care is a major expense for many families. Annual costs for infant care range from just shy of $5,000 in Mississippi to more than $22,600 in Washington, D.C., according to the Economic Policy Institute, a nonprofit organization focused on low- and middle-income workers.
- Recover unclaimed money. Unclaimed money isn’t so much free as it is money owed to you. About 1 in 10 Americans have unclaimed money, according to the National Association of Unclaimed Property Administrators.
- Get down payment assistance for a home. You want to buy a home but can’t afford a down payment. Enter state-based down payment assistance. These grants and loans help you cover the upfront costs of purchasing a home.
